Floorplan : Essential Sanity Checks before moving to next stage

 As per regular ASIC flow, Floorplan stage is referred as first stage of Physical Design (for advanced node considering Physical Synthesis, Physical Synthesis is first ...!!!). Before going to placement and further stages, its is really important that readiness of floorplan is verified which will help to reduce upcoming stage issues in subsequent stage for Physical design..

Generally all checked are done during individual steps of Floorplan, but is it also recommended to go through all checks before moving to further stages.

Cell row/Total Utilization

  • Ensure reasonable Cells row/Total Utilization is used. aggressive utilization (>90%) can lead to unavoidable issues in later stages.
  • Important point to remember :  when keepout is applied on any cell (stdcell/macro), cell area is considered with keepout.

Height/Width dimensions of Die/Core

  • Die height/width : Ensure Die height/width meets Frond End of Line(FEOL) DRCs requirements
  • Core width/height : ensure Core height is  in multiple of site row height and width  in multiple of site width. (for bocks having 0 IO PADs, core-area need to keep as large as possible (best case same as die area..!!)
  • In advanced node,  EDA PNR tools have automated commands to verify if floorplan size is aligning to FinFET grid or not.
    • If violations, try to clean it first before moving to further stages
    • As FEOL DRC is superset of all the rules, even though "check_finfet_grid" is clean, it doesn't mean FEOL DRC will be 100% clean.

Port/terminal Placement

Once Floorplan size and width/height is verified, next sanity check is related to Port placement
  • make all ports are placed and unplaced ports(ports placed at origin) leads to improper placement optimization.
  • ensure that each ports are placed on preferred direction layer track. terminal placed on non-preferred track may leads to DRCs issues at route/signoff stage....!!
  • ensure same layers terminals  are placed with adequate required spacing between them. Generally clock nets are routed with double width/double spacing so respective clock  terminals  needs to placed with double with and double spacing
  • EDA PNR tools have automated commands to validate port placement.
    • using such commands, you can check if there are not shorts between terminals, min spacing violations, etc.
  • All Terminals should be "Fixed".

Macro placement

  • ensure all Macros are placed in core area and meeting FEOL drc rules.
  • Macro pins should be on preferred layer track to avoid routing drcs.
  • Make sure there are no macro overlap. 
  • EDA PNR tools have automated commands to check legal location of stdcells/Macro/Physical cells.

  • ensure Macro physical status should be FIXED to avoid misplacement of macro during optimization.

Spare Cell (if Spare cells added in design):
  • ensure each spare module consists of adequate cell reference added. 
  • Visually checks the placement of Spare modules. there should be uniform horizontal/vertical distance should be present between nearest spare module.
  • Ensure  Physical status of Spare cells are marked as "Fixed".
  • There shouldn't be any floating input of Sparce . Input of Spare cells should be connected to TIE Low/High cells.
